Abstract
A disk having an illuminated switch surface is described. The disk has a transparent substrate, an electrically conductive structure, which forms a switch surface, a flat conductor, which is electrically connected to the electrically conductive structure by means of an electrical connecting element, a light-irradiation means, which has at least one light source and is arranged on the flat conductor and on a lateral edge of the substrate. Light is coupled into the disk from the lateral edge of the substrate and from a light-refracting means, which is arranged in the region of the disk irradiated by the light of the light-irradiation means.

19. A method for producing a pane having an illuminated switch surface, comprising:
-
applying an electrically conductive structure, which forms a switch surface, an electrical connecting element connected to the electrically conductive structure, and a light deflection means on a transparent substrate, and arranging a light irradiation means on a flat conductor and electrically connecting the flat conductor to the electrical connecting element, wherein the light irradiation means and the flat conductor are arranged on a lateral edge of the transparent substrate. - View Dependent Claims (20)

21. A method for producing a pane having an illuminated switch surface, comprising:
-
applying an electrically conductive structure, which forms a switch surface, and an electrical connecting element connected to the electrically conductive structure on a transparent substrate or on a cover pane and applying a light deflection means on the transparent substrate or on the cover pane, arranging a light irradiation means on a flat conductor and electrically connecting the flat conductor to the electrical connecting element, and bonding the substrate to the cover pane by at least one intermediate layer under the action of heat, vacuum, pressure, or a combination thereof, wherein the light irradiation means and the flat conductor are arranged on a lateral edge of the transparent substrate.

22. A method for producing a pane having an illuminated switch surface, comprising:
-
applying an electrically conductive structure, which forms a switch surface, an electrical connecting element connected to the electrically conductive structure, and a light deflection means on a carrier film, arranging a light irradiation means on a flat conductor and electrically connecting the flat conductor to the electrical connecting element, and bonding the carrier film to a substrate by a first intermediate layer and to a cover pane by a second intermediate layer under the action of heat, vacuum, pressure, or combination thereof, wherein the light irradiation means and the flat conductor are arranged on a lateral edge of the substrate.
